PRASAD NAIK
FASHION PHOTOGRAPHER
MUMBAI, INDIA
Prasad Naik is a talented photographer. When
I view his work I see beauty, art, and fantasy.
Prasad has worked on editorials such as ELLE India, L'Officiel, Vogue, Marie Claire India, Flim Fare, and
International Magazine. He has shot celebrities
John Abraham, Linda Evangelista, Abhishek Bachchan,
Kunal Kapoor, Kajol, and Jiah Khan to name a few.


Exclusively Fashion Magazine:
Can you tell me a little about your journey as a
photographer from when you began to now?
Prasad Naik:
I graduated from Art College in 1996, I always knew
I wanted to do Photography so I started straight away.
EFM: Where do you now reside?
PN:
I live in Mumbai, India.
EFM:
Do you have a favorite camera
you like to use, if so what is it?
PN:
My favorite Camera would
have to be the Leica R9.
EFM:
What inspires you?
PN:
Traveling inspires me, I’m constantly observing and
learning new things when I travel. I enjoy seeing
different places and meeting new people.
EFM:
What is the most rewarding
thing about your job?
PN:
The most
rewarding thing about my job would be to always be able
to create something new and different in Art.


EFM: What is your typical day
like?
PN:
I go for a swim in the
morning, watch films at home, this is on the days that I
don’t have shoots.
EFM:
What is your perception
on art and fashion?
PN:
Something that is graphic and
simple and surreal at the same time would perfectly
define art and fashion.
EFM: How would you describe
your style as a fashion photographer?
PN:
I prefer very simple and surreal
images, as you would notice in my work.
EFM:
What are your latest projects
that you are currently working on?
PN:
The latest projects I’ve been
working on are Levi’s, Vodafone, Nivea, Vogue Magazine,
GQ Magazine and Shoots for Harper’s Bazaar
Magazine.
EFM:
What advice can you give to other aspiring fashion
photographers?
PN: I would
like to say just one thing, one shouldn’t get stuck in
the technical aspect of Photography, there is much more
to it.
